Assault on Greg Oden's Mental Health Continues

The level to which Greg Oden's NBA career has been snuffed by the forces of the universe is really becoming something to behold. The microfracture surgery of 2007 delayed his rookie year until this season. When it finally began, he injured his foot before the end of his first game and missed a few weeks. Once back, he suffered a bone chip in his knee that caused him to miss the All-Star festivities, including the Rookie Challenge. Through it all, depression has been murmured as Oden withdraws from this cruel world.

Now, on the eve of his first playoff appearance -- and Portland's first playoff game since 2003 -- Oden has a ... sinus infection. He did not practice Friday, and is listed as a game-time decision.

Some will mock Oden. But I don't think he's hunting for black cats or broken mirrors. Some folks are just unfortunate, unlucky. Really, it's a miracle that someone so frequently afflicted has made it to the ripe age of 62 21.
